We felt our current little farm with all its charm and baler twine has really helped us to achieve our first goal for the dairy- to get the world talking about keeping dairy calves with their cows and helping and encouraging others to set up farms inspired by our work. While we threw everything we had at making the world a better place for dairy cows, we can no longer justify maintaining these high inputs to run our little dairy, which brings us to our second goal: Running a regenerative, low input farm for the future. We haven’t enough land where we are to manage the cows in a way that heals and regenerates soil, sequestering carbon from the atmosphere into the ground as organic matter, without also feeding hay and grass nuts everyday.
By moving we hope to be able to raise our Purely Pastured cows on pastures outside our door, rather than relying on bought-in or processed inputs. Buying in feed makes us reliant on single-use plastic and fossil fuels and our high cost of inputs and lack of infrastructure means we can’t find an affordable way to stop bottling the milk in plastic. We feel trapped. Moving will enable us to run our farm in a way that is not just sustainable but regenerative, boosting ecosystem processes for healthy soil, healthy cows, healthy milk and healthy pockets!
